Oven-Baked Doughnuts Recipe
Ingredients
Doughnuts:
1/2 cup sugar
2 1/2 tablespoons solid vegetable shortening
2 eggs
2 cups all-purpose flour
2 teaspoons nutmeg
1/2 teaspoon salt
2 teaspoons baking powder
6 tablespoons milk
Coating:
1/2 cup sugar
1 teaspoon cinnamon
1/2 cup melted butter

Preheat the oven to 400 degrees. Grease the cups of muffin tins. Blend the sugar and shortening for doughnuts. Add the eggs, flour, nutmeg, salt, baking powder, and milk. Stir well. Using a small ice cream scoop, spoon the dough into the prepared tins. Bake for 15 to 20 minutes, until centers are no longer gooey.
For the coating, stir together the sugar and cinnamon. Remove the baked doughnuts from the muffin tin, dip them in the melted butter, and coat with the sugar mixture. Serve while still warm.
Yield: 12 doughnuts
